10 Fun things you can do this weekend

October 2,2020
Share:

Most of us have said the word I’m bored before. Whenever you are bored, there two options explore: First, there is always work that can be done. Secondly, find something to do.

The list of enjoyable things you can do is inexhaustible as there are always creative things that we can do at home. You just need to put some thought and imagination into your day.

Here are fun things to do at home. Enjoy!

Play games

Board games are an excellent way to have fun at home. There are so many options to choose from. Try these classics: Monopoly, Scrabble, Chess, Checkers, or Snakes and Ladders. These are just a few of the many varieties out there. Go to a store and see what appeals to the taste of your family. The great thing about board games is that you are able to interact with everyone while playing. Let the games begin!

Do a puzzle

Puzzle-making is a calming way to spend time together at home. Hours can be spent finding just the right pieces to add to the puzzle. The best part is when you see the finished product. This isn’t a one-night activity, so set aside a place that the puzzle can be undisturbed. You can find mats that roll your puzzle up when you aren’t working on it. If you have a spare table that isn’t used daily, you could have it there on display and readily available to continue on.

Make jewelry

Learning to make jewelry isn’t that difficult. You can find many links on the internet that will teach you how to make earrings and necklaces.

Visit your local store or department store and purchase some tools and supplies. Take your time and visualise what you want the finished product to look like. The jewellery you make can also be presented to give away. That is, of course, if you can bear to part with what you made.

Practice a new recipe

Have you ever watched the cooking shows on TV? Cooking is a hot topic. In fact, cooking shows are so popular these days that there are networks that only broadcast shows about cooking.  Pick out a recipe you would like to try. You can even make a homemade pizza

Read a book

The art of reading aloud has lost its popularity. Pick out a book that would interest your family and have an evening each week that you read the story aloud. Take turns reading out loud. Interact about what is going on in the story line. This can be your own family book club.

Have a photo shoot

Gather together some props and outfits and take family pictures. Make sure each member has individual shots as well. Acting as a professional photographer, be creative in the photos you take. Take funny pictures. Take serious pictures. Take candid shots. The joy of digital photography is that you can take as many photos as you like and delete what doesn’t work. Make sure you add props to make it interesting!

Dance

Turn on the radio, or stick on your iPod, and dance away to your favourite songs.

Volunteer work

Consider doing some volunteer work for a charity. As experience it can go on your CV, can introduce you to new people, and provide a welcome feel-good factor.

Visit friends

 

Organise to meet with friends and spend the day talking and having fun.
